hi were looking at flights to move to oz in july.we live in northants and idealy we would like to go from birmingham.It works out £270 more than going from london.Also from birmingham theres no stops.Do you think its better to have a stopover or not thanksx:confused:
|
Re: flights
Originally Posted by tony s
(Post 4784792)
hi were looking at flights to move to oz in july.we live in northants and idealy we would like to go from birmingham.It works out £270 more than going from london.Also from birmingham theres no stops.Do you think its better to have a stopover or not thanksx:confused:
Stopover gets my vote!! :thumbup: We flew London to Brisbane last year with an overnight stay in Kuala Lumpur, at the airport hotel.....brilliant. When we emigrate, hopefully in June, we would like to fly from Birmingham to Brisbane. Emirates are the only airline, that im aware of, that flies from Birmingham to Australia. You can have a stopover with them, but you wont be allowed the extra baggage allowance as its one or the other im afraid :sneaky: personally id like both!!! :) C x |

Re: flights
Splash and dash in Dubai
Birmingham (BHX) Depart 14:15 Terminal 1 to Dubai (DXB) Arrive 00:15 +1 day 3,481 mi Duration: 7hr 0min Dubai (DXB) Depart 02:35 Terminal 1 to Perth (PER) Arrive 17:25 Terminal 1 5,620 mi Duration: 10hr 50min |
